Type
ORACLE
Validation date
2024-02-21 10:17: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.03787,
    "usd": 0.04089
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001F994F89BA17BF878F6C7058C74B3748807A8BD80081B84C136A1865DB6A41FA6

Previous signature

C26EF0D6A74B94614DB63F6A371413550FF910ED613BEA16E88AEB0FEE7FA00070C2B2472EDF5583AD7DD2F3ABCAA08CB64D9BD51360BFF6792F40C152978F0E

Origin signature

3046022100F27239B6238E547B57632E14525E669343C52D6D927A3CB5D2B7E5B326BAD757022100FCFAD717FF055D18716D4F999FB4AC345817AF8F6D6995B2D3FAF267BCCC6B7A

Proof of work

01020410F0DE506261337B24DA2B1CF1E098DADB83D74CF209718FDE4F4BF4A4F297199D44A328B487CA8F27530DFA6E8D52EE9745AD969F8986A8F601E6031FFF712E

Proof of integrity

0022A343F731E592F145F9BCB0191C1C4C0873ED6D436361DB63DEA92803D3641A

Coordinator signature

299673A7BE88F80A60CC67192970A8D1D1C49BA6A8C6FDADBBAA0F0432173C7CBA0C53E8EEFECB4F5EF7E353D2AA63E9469E54962675EDA755520884E866FB02

Validator #1 public key

0001AAFBD70CD1928E509736D7A3F072694F7AD7AA7BF5716FB0239146EE4B633F45

Validator #1 signature

153CAAF24E26D625F85E8B5E02277A06AD93973ED7D034BF9A3E51FD28E8AC4C342B9AF988A08D68EC0ED578DEAA9E08FEAAFD54D50059B6AA20D9EFAB5D0208

Validator #2 public key

000109D2AF3B2BD8197A9343B9059782ACB6480F847B538F2CC8328E7D257E2DB785

Validator #2 signature

0CFCBBF23B9E51CCBC8BB2D2C65006D8AB669E9DE4492222590E5356E1C6E69B1493F81462BB5E3A37D1F756CCC84EECA5F9025B4629BE344B47C30704758F06